Rhubarb-apple Crunch

INGREDIENTS

2 c Rhubarb, sliced
fresh or frozen
1 c Apples, sliced
about 1/2 lb
1 c Sugar, granulated
3 T Flour, all-purpose
1/2 t Cinnamon, ground
1 1/2 c Quick cooking oats
1 c Sugar, brown light packed
1 c Flour, all-purpose
1/2 c Butter, unsalted
cut in 1 inch pieces
Vanilla ice cream

INSTRUCTIONS

Preheat oven to 375~.  Grease 10x10 inch baking dish. Combine first 5
ingredients in large bowl and mix thoroughly. Spoon evenly into dish.
Combine oats, brown sugar, flour and butter in another large bowl (or
processor) and mix until crumbly. Sprinkle over rhubarb- apple
mixture. Bake until top is lightly browned, about 40 minutes. Serve
warm with vanilla ice cream.  <source unknown> posted by
